🗓 On December 18, building on the UN General Assembly resolution 80/106 “International Day against Colonialism in All Its Forms and Manifestations”, adopted on December 5 at the initiative of the Group of Friends in Defence of the UN Charter with Russia’s participation, a plenary meeting of the UN General Assembly was held to mark the 65th anniversary of the Declaration on the Granting of Independence to Colonial Countries and Peoples.

Our country played a key role in supporting the national liberation movements of colonial peoples. The Victory of the Soviet Union over German Nazism and Japanese militarism inspired patriotic forces resisting colonial oppression and triggered a powerful surge of liberation movements worldwide. The dedicated efforts of Soviet diplomacy, aimed at dismantling the colonial system, ensured the adoption on December 14, 1960, during the 15th Session of the UN General Assembly, of resolution 1514, which enshrined this historic Declaration.

The document became one of the most significant achievements of the UN. At the time, it freed nearly one third of the world’s population from colonial domination and led to the emergence of dozens of new states across Africa, Asia, Latin America and Oceania.

Our country provided newly independent states with political and material support, helped them defend their sovereignty, and assisted in rebuilding national economies undermined by decades of colonial exploitation. We actively contributed to the restoration of infrastructure, the establishment of state institutions, education systems and training of national personnel, and delivered substantial humanitarian assistance.

❗️ The colonial era, which is considered de jure concluded with the adoption of the Declaration, de facto remains unresolved. 17 territories worldwide still lack sovereignty or remain directly dependent on administering metropolitan states. 🇺🇳 24 years ago, the United Nations Human Settlements Programme (UN-Habitat) was established.

Its mandate includes developing best practices to address challenges related to global urbanization, facilitating experience exchange, and promoting new technologies in urban management and development. The Programme’s headquarters is located in Nairobi, Kenya.

Russia has been productively cooperating with #UNHabitat since the establishment in 1977 of its predecessor, the UN Centre for Human Settlements.

On 21 December 2001, the UN General Assembly adopted a landmark resolution upgrading the Centre to the status of a full-fledged UN operational agency.

We support UN-Habitat as a key structure within the UN system for ensuring specialised intergovernmental cooperation.

As an active member of its governing bodies and one of the leading contributors to its budget, Russia consistently advocates for enhancing the Programme’s effectiveness in line with its mandate, unlocking its full potential, and strengthening its sustainability, transparency and financial stability.

Following the elections to the Executive Board, Russia was re-elected by acclamation to this governing body for the 2025–2029 term.

Итоги Высшего Евразийского экономического совета

В Санкт-Петербурге завершилось заседание Высшего Евразийского экономического совета.

☑️На заседании Высшего Евразийского экономического совета утверждены Основные ориентиры макроэкономической политики государств Евразийского экономического союза на период 2026 – 2027 годов
☑️Главы государств Евразийского экономического союза утвердили Основные направления международной деятельности Союза на 2026 год
☑️Подведены промежуточные итоги Программы либерализации каботажных автоперевозок
☑️Определены общие принципы и подходы по регулированию ответственности за нарушение обязательных требований к продукции
☑️Высший Евразийский экономический совет утвердил утвердил ключевые подходы к формированию общего финансового рынка ЕАЭС
☑️ВЕЭС дал старт переговорам по созданию механизма обмена таможенной информацией между ЕАЭС и Узбекистаном
☑️В ЕАЭС утверждена Концепция развития туризма
☑️В ЕАЭС утвердили планы по расширению единого рынка услуг в строительстве
☑️В ЕАЭС продлен переходный порядок перечисления сумм ввозных таможенных пошлин
☑️Также на полях ВЕЭС подписаны два документа. Первый – план мероприятий (дорожная карта) по реализации Декларации о дальнейшем развитии экономических процессов в рамках ЕАЭС до 2030 года и на период до 2045 года «Евразийский экономический путь».
☑️Второй – Соглашение о свободной торговле между Евразийским экономическим союзом и его государствами-членами, с одной стороны, и Республикой Индонезией, с другой стороны.
